Karen Liebenguth is an accredited coach and mindfulness trainer. She offers executive coaching working with leaders, managers and teams in the workplace. Karen deeply cares about helping people learn and develop in their personal and professional lives.

Her approach focuses on creating time and space for clients to embrace change, to reflect on their purpose and values, their inner life: feelings, triggers, fixed beliefs, biases, motivations, impulses, actions, mind-set and attitude.

Karen trained in restorative facilitation, a particular mediation approach, to help people in conflict repair relationships and find a way forward together.

Karen is the co-founder of a 6-week Ethical Leadership Programme, an immersive development journey for conscious leaders that involves sharing personal insights, and listening to and learning from the experiences of like minded peers in a kind and supportive group setting: https://parcival.co.uk/services/ethical-leadership-programme

Karen is a member of the Association for Coaching and the International Authority for Professional Coaching & Mentoring.

She follows the Good Practice Guidelines set out by the British Association for Mindfulness Based Approaches (BAMBA).

Karen has worked with clients such as HR Zone, University of London, Southeastern Trains, Weber Shandwick, Kew Gardens, Deloitte, GAMA Healthcare, The Royal Town Planning Institute, Ford, Ascend Global Media, Unison, Trades Union Congress (TUC), NHS Innovation Fund, Here East Olympic Village, The City Centre (Corporation of London), Working Well Trust, CNWL NHS Foundation Trust, Collinson, Chobham Academy and others.
